What He Gives Orient

RoleRight Touchline route-to-goal outlet

Fin Stevens is involved early, but too much of that possession still dies before it hurts anyone.

He should be judged on territory, isolation quality and whether the next pass or run arrives around him.
System DependencyNeeds the inside bounce

The defender read is whether his first and second passes reduce pressure or simply move it elsewhere. In this sample he produced 14.0 progressive passes p90, while 11% of deep passes led to pressure.

Deep passes that found an inside connection: 32%; deep passes dying before pressure: 83%.
RiskNot a free pass defensively

Because so much build-up is routed through his zone, poor spacing around him can make his turnovers look worse than they are.

111 losses in the sample, with 4 becoming dangerous transition leaks.
